grilled salmon with a miso honey glaze

Print Recipe
Prep Time:20 minutes
Cook Time:10 minutes
Total Time:30 minutes

Ingredients

  • 1 salmon fillet about 500g
  • 1 T miso paste
  • 1 T soy sauce
  • 2 T honey
  • 1 T mirin
  • lime wedges to garnish and spritz the fish

Instructions

  • Turn the grill of your oven on and move the rack to the highest wrung (about 12 cm below the grill). Mix all the dressing ingredients together with a small whisk.
  • Line a baking tray with paper, silicone baking sheets (the best) or foil as the sauce gets really sticky, and place the fish, skin side down on top of this.
  • Spread about half of the miso-honey dressing over the fish and grill for a about 10 minutes and until it has turned a lovely dark caramel colour.
  • Baste the fish once or twice during the cooking time with the remainder of the dressing.
  • Serve immediately with freshly cut lime wedge to squeeze over.
